Technical Deep-Dive
This thing runs on a 400V supply and packs 2500W of power into a tidy 300mm tube. That kind of punch in a small package means it heats up fast and gives you precise control over the temperature. But here’s the catch—all that power in such a tight space creates serious heat. So, just make sure the machinery around it has enough cooling to handle the extra warmth.
Material & Design
The heart of it is a halogen-filled quartz tube. It’s the reason this heater is so efficient and delivers steady heat, no surprises. And for hooking it up, it uses an R7s connector. It’s the standard for a reason—gives you a solid, high-current connection that you can wire up quickly, right there on the shop floor. Inside, there’s a mechanical tip-over switch. If the heater tilts past a certain point, it physically breaks the circuit. It’s a hard cut-off, plain and simple.
Application & Benefits
You’ll usually find this heater working inside PET blowing and plastic forming machines. It delivers that intense, focused heat you need to soften preforms in a flash. What really sets it apart is that tip-over protection. It adds a safety layer you just don’t get with a standard heater, which means fewer safety-related stoppages and less downtime.
